源码之家

  • 首页
  • 文章
  • 问答
  • 下载
您的位置: 首页  >  文章  >  01背包和完全背包代码区别

01背包和完全背包代码区别

分类: 文章 • 2024-05-23 19:35:34

01背包和完全背包代码区别
仅仅在于更新当前dp[i][j]时上一次状态的来源,一个是从上一行dp[i-1]更新dp[i][j],另一个是从当前行dp[i]更新dp[i][j]:

  • 01背包:dp[i][j] = dp[i-1][j] or dp[i-1][j-nums[i]]
  • 完全背包:dp[i][j] = dp[i-1][j] or dp[i][j-nums[i]]

具体题目见01背包、完全背包。

相关推荐

  • 01背包中背包装满和不装满
  • 01背包和完全背包问题与搜索
  • 详解 01,完全,多重背包
  • DP——01背包问题使用迭代和动态规划(超详细——小白入门)
  • 【智能算法】变邻域搜索算法(Variable Neighborhood Search,VNS)超详细解析和TSP代码实例以及01背包代码实例...
  • 贪心法求解矩阵连乘和01背包
  • 背包总结(01背包,完全背包,多重背包)
  • 经典遗传算法(SGA)解01背包问题的原理及其python代码实现
  • DP解决背包问题(01背包/多重背包/完全背包)
  • 关于0-1背包的动态规划,回溯和分支限界法的一些分析和代码
  • 0-1背包回溯
  • PGConfUS 2018 会议Day1速报
    网站免责声明 网站地图 最新文章 用户隐私 版权申明
本站所有数据收集于网络,如果侵犯到您的权益,请联系网站进行下架处理。   

Copyright © 2018-2021   Powered By 源码之家    备案号:   粤ICP备20058927号